Transaction 04ac2bb4680605d10a245283d5ae26a8246f671c3fc36e27ad4adc5313ed19b7

119 Input
2 Outputs
  • 04ac2bb4680605d10a245283d5ae26a8246f671c3fc36e27ad4adc5313ed19b7:0
  • value  868735213
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• 04ac2bb4680605d10a245283d5ae26a8246f671c3fc36e27ad4adc5313ed19b7:1
  • value  917526
    address  3CT5wPaT5SCUAPrc9n54LR5usDgKTS79Jv